While more commonly being known as an agricultural fertilizer, Silage is also the name of a Christian alternative band formed in the 1990s out of Grass Valley, California. Silage produced two albums, "Watusi" and "Vegas Car Chasers" on Sub*Lime Records and their parent Essential Records, respectively. While the Silage of "Watusi" consisted of Damian Horne and brothers, Lance and Shane Black, the line-up which saw the release of "Vegas Car Chasers" and the eventual demise of the band was Damian Horne, Lance Black, Shane Black, and Chuck Cummings.
